Waterproofing Terrace Roofs (without Foot Traffic and Thermal Insulation)
Scrape off any loose concrete particles. Sweep the surface thoroughly and remove all the dust, dirt and residues.

Prime the whole surface with Emilkote and leave to dry for at least 4-5 hours (Figure 1). Fill the large cracks with Emulderz Joint Filling Paste (Figure 2). Any hollows can be levelled by using Elastokote 2K.

Rubberized Emulzer CSP can be applied when Emilkote is completely dry. During the application of Emulzer CSP 50gr/m² geo-textile felt or fiber glass is laid with 10 cm overlap at seams, and pressed (Figure 3). These materials prevent the cracks which may form on the concrete or alum in time from being transmitted to the insulation layer.

Apply 2 or 3 more coats of Emulzer CSP, allowing each coat to dry up completely before the next coat is applied. Because bituminous products are not resistant to UV rays, ALUTEC reflective paint must be applied as the top coat. In this way, sunlight will be reflected, providing a more durable insulation as well as a more aesthetic look. It will also provide a cooler atmosphere in hot weather.

Any damage can be repaired by using Emulzer CSP and felt.
